Build large, explorable spherical worlds directly in Unreal Engine with Procedural Planet Generation.

Key features include:

  • Runtime generated planets with seamless transitions from ground to space

  • Standard static mesh and Nanite terrain rendering

  • Material-driven workflow

  • Procedural biome layers

  • Multiple biomes with smooth transitions

  • Custom planet material nodes

  • Biome aware foliage with mesh variants, density masks, slope and height filters

  • CPU and GPU foliage rendering paths

  • Planetary water with GPU ocean wave simulation

  • Water underwater post-processing support

  • Collision and hardware ray-tracing proxy generation

  • Volumetric cloud integration helpers

  • Editor-time generation

  • Blueprint runtime controls

  • Example planet, level, materials, data assets, water, foliage, and cloud content

Note:

  • Generated terrain supports Hardware Lumen through ray-tracing proxies. Software Lumen is not supported.

  • Currently, terrain collision is generated only for chunks near the player. The active range is configurable. This limitation is expected to be improved in future updates.

  • SM6 and SM5 is supported (example level is optimized for SM6 because the foliage uses Nanite)
